About Mohammad Nasri

Mohammad Nasri is a scholar working on Plant Science, Agronomy and Crop Science, Soil Science, Molecular Biology and Pollution, having authored 28 papers that have together received 309 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Crop Yield and Soil Fertility (7 papers), Plant Micronutrient Interactions and Effects (5 papers), Plant Physiology and Cultivation Studies (4 papers), Agronomic Practices and Intercropping Systems (4 papers), Agricultural Science and Fertilization (4 papers), Plant Stress Responses and Tolerance (3 papers), Plant Parasitism and Resistance (3 papers) and Nitrogen and Sulfur Effects on Brassica (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Agronomy and Crop Science (67 citations), Plant Science (233 citations), Biotechnology (46 citations), Soil Science (48 citations) and Molecular Biology (87 citations). Mohammad Nasri has collaborated with scholars based in Iran, China and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Hossein Zahedi, Farzad Paknejad, Abdelhafidh Dhouib, Slim Ben Ammar, Mohamed Chamkha, Néji Gharsallah, Hamid Reza Tohidi Moghadam, Ahmed Bayoudh, Ahad Madani and Mehdi Nassiri Mahallati.
